Winemaker's Notes:

"The estate's flagship 2007 Vino Nobile di Montepulciano Asinone is a single-vineyard offering from 45 year-old vines that spent months in French oak. Explosive, ripe and totally seductive, the Asinone presents a heady array of dark fruit, new leather, and licorice, along with menthol, spices and a host of other balsamic nuances that come to life in the glass. The French oak is already beautifully integrated, but the fruit is still quite vibrant, suggesting the wine needs at least another few years in bottle to develop its full range of aromas and flavors. Today, I can only marvel at the wine's exceptional balance and drop-dead gorgeous personality. The Asinone is a winner from Poliziano. Anticipated maturity: 2014-2027...These are among the finest wines I can remember tasting from Poliziano, one of Montepulciano-s reference-point producers...94." WA 10/10
